![]() Is
Online Learning for You?
|
*Must I ever travel to Bismarck? No. All of the work required to earn your degree or certificate may be done online. Bismarck State College has done a tremendous job in preparing all of the course work for online delivery. The ENRT 220 Practical Applications course requires students to complete "hands on" work at either a facility or at the BSC lab. If you choose to complete the work at a facility, we have someone who can assist you with setting this up. Do the courses have instructors? Yes. Is help available if I have computer problems? Expert help with your computer is available from the help desk twenty-four hours a day, seven days a week. You may email the help desk or call them at 1-800-511-1957. What help will I get in my studies? Help with your studies is available by e-mail within 24 hours. Instructors will inform you as to other times and ways they will be available. Will I be able to contact other students in the courses? Yes. You will be able to communicate with fellow students in online discussion groups and chat sessions and also by email or you may choose to share phone numbers. Is online learning right for me?
